Output 758b389dce273933de9df39fa0f52ec1f1ac5c10d1a3831caff7d0bd9a3e4026:0

value
434296
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f6fbf63d2f3c915fde7a0b5cb164de2dc1a1dae OP_EQUAL
address
3LbqfcX3E8MXrH8uCdvaKp3V7bw7YaGDPZ
transaction
758b389dce273933de9df39fa0f52ec1f1ac5c10d1a3831caff7d0bd9a3e4026
spent
true